Below are some fundamental basics that make up good shooting form:
Stance: All extremely effective archers utilize a comfortable, solid position. To achieve a great position, place your feet take on size apart, with your body weight similarly distributed in between the spheres and stomach of your feet.
Precisely exactly how you place your feet in regard to the target is subjective. My suggestions is this-- find a location with a risk-free backstop, close your eyes and after that draw your bow. Move your feet around up until you locate one of the most comfy setting for your feet. Now open your eyes and note the direction of the bow's objective and the setting of your feet. Take an arrowhead as well as lay it on the ground, with the tip directing at the aiming place as well as the fletch-end of the arrowhead parallel with the tip of your right shoe (for a right-handed shooter). This is your new position.
Bow Grip: There are several ways to hold a bow hold, yet just one certain area on your hand will avoid torque. Randy Ulmer identifies this one place as where the distance bone meets the hand-- the accurate area where the hand won't turn when pressure is put on it. This place is located at the base of the thumb, right near the "lifeline." (See image as an example).
To attain such a hold, location your hand in the hold by turning your thumb a little so it's tilted outside. Revolving the hand a little additionally increases the clearance between the bowstring and your forearm, minimizing the chance of call with a bulky coat sleeve.
From here, merely relax your fingers so they hang limply along the deal with or tuck in 2 or 3 of your fingers into your palm, allowing your index, as well as another finger maybe, to freely twist around the riser of the bow. Utilizing a bow sling is really vital, given that it gets rid of all worry of dropping the bow.
Bow Arm: Most archers utilize the incorrect muscle mass to shoot with, most significantly the triangular muscle mass, which is what you use as quickly as you begin to raise the bow-arm shoulder. This is an error given that it develops tension as well as a wobbly view photo.
A low, secured bow-arm shoulder makes sure much less muscular tissue usage, developing more of a bone-to-bone get in touch with, which likewise steadies your objective. To familiarize on your own with this posture, merely prolong your arm and also hold your hand out (as if you are holding a bow and also preparing to shoot). Use your launch hand to do this.
Attract Length: Proper draw size is essential. The very best way to identify proper draw length is to observe the shooter from the side as well as also from the back. From the side, the draw-arm joint needs to be even or somewhat over the arrow. Dealing with the rear of the shooter's head, the arm joint ought to remain in line with the arrowhead, not to the left or right.
Shot Anchor: Brace your release hand someplace along the jawbone. Pressing hard right into the face causes left as well as right shots, given that it's simple to vary hand pressure, fired to shot.
Likewise, make use of a three-point support for consistency. Many experts make use of the "internet" of their draw hand covered or braced against the jawbone, bowstring to pointer of nose, and sight pin in middle of peep or pin guard. (Some hunters also utilize a kisser switch for a four-point system).
Follow-Through: An excellent follow-through is pretty basic; it implies your bow-arm keeps up till influence of arrowhead in the target as well as your release hand brushes versus the side of your face as well as lands in the very same spot behind your head.

Spring Instruction: Workout routines for Potent Knees and Hamstrings
Want solid knees when hiking season begins? Function your hamstrings currently.
Certain, you might trek on your own right into shape come springtime-- yet you can trek yourself right into an injury while doing so. A too-sedentary off-season can shorten and deteriorate your hamstrings, which indicates feeble knees. "The hamstrings keep the knees safely aligned as you trek," discusses Suzie Snyder, a journey racer and strength-and-conditioning coach based in Wallingford, Connecticut. Solid hams sustain your pack's weight as well as aid ligaments support the knee over uneven surface, especially when you're descending with a pack. "Work those muscular tissues, and you'll hike downhill much faster and reduce the threat of knee injuries," Snyder says. Reinforce your hamstrings with these 3 hamstring exercises; for maximum benefit, do them 3 times weekly, starting 6 to eight weeks prior to your first large journey.
Rotating lunges.
Exactly how Standing with feet shoulder-width apart, take a huge step forward, shifting your weight to your front leg while bending the back knee as well as dropping the hips toward the ground. Maintain your front shin upright as well as your upper leg alongside the flooring. Time out briefly, after that go back to a standing placement without dragging the front foot. Alternative with the other leg for 20 lunges total. Work up to 3 sets of 20 reps per leg. After two weeks, drop to 3 collections of 10 associates while putting on a 10-pound backpack. Add 5 pounds to the pack per workout until you reach 30 to 40 pounds.
Why Lunges job the hamstrings and glutes, which "apply the brakes as you hike downhill," Snyder states. Using a loaded pack elevates your center of gravity and obstacles your equilibrium, which educates your hamstrings to steady the knees over loose rock or unequal ground.
Stability round leg curls.
Just how http://survival702.lowescouponn.com/15-up-and-coming-suvivalist-export-bloggers-you-need-to-watch Lie face-up on the floor with legs prolonged as well as heels in addition to a security ball. Lift your hips off of the floor and also draw your heels towards your butt, keeping your toes as well as knees punctuated. Hold your hips high as well as straighten your legs; do 3 sets of 10. When that action ends up being very easy, attempt them one-legged: Extend one leg towards the ceiling while you roll the sphere towards your butt with the various other.
Why Each time you tip down, the hamstrings agreement and draw the reduced leg under you, "like doing leg curls right down the mountain," claims Snyder. This workout resembles that on-trail motion to reinforce hamstrings and also protect against the knee pain created when the quads are disproportionately more powerful than the muscles on the back of the leg.
Hamstring muscle rolls.
Resting your body weight on the foam, utilize your hands and nonsupported leg to crab-walk your body backward, rolling over the foam from butt to knee. Repeat eight times, or till the tenderness and also discomfort in your hamstrings decrease.
Why This rolling workout relaxes and extends hamstrings after a challenging exercise, calming fatigue as well as flushing lactic acid from the muscle mass. "If muscles do not recover from one training round, the following session will certainly be endangered," claims Snyder. This simple recovery step protects against cramping and also lowers the danger of injury during your next training session. Get the same advantages on a multiday journey by substituting a canteen for a foam roller to restore hamstrings' full ability as well as series of movement.

Drink Safely and securely within the Backcountry
Backcountry hikers https://topsurvivor.com/category/survival-emergency-preparedness/kits/ know that nothing can mess up a journey faster than drinking dirty water. As well as-- water-borne microorganisms can cause short- and also long-lasting problems when you get back to your every day life. Great news! Lugging a correct water filter makes all the difference. Filter technology can be overwhelming, some fast education and learning can assist make the choice simpler.
Here are 4 vital steps to assuring your filter option will provide secure, terrific tasting water:
1. Try to find testing standards
When choosing a water filter, verify that the innovations have actually been evaluated against and also satisfy (or surpass) NSF International as well as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) requirements. This will make sure that the filter you are buying satisfies the requirements of nationwide scientific criteria, as well as increases the probability that you will remain secure.
2. The nines issue
Read up on the effectiveness of each filter you are taking into consideration. In microbiological water treatment, it's all about the number of nines after the decimal. There have a tendency to be lower percent criteria for hefty steels and also chemicals since it takes greater focus of these contaminants to cause ailment. Reduced dosage focus of germs can still make you unwell, so you need the extra Nines. The NSF recommends 99.9999% bacteria removal as well as higher than 99.9% parasite elimination. If you are considering infection elimination, they suggest at the very least 99.99%.
3. Choose the right purification modern technology
Consider your water resources as well as your pack weight when picking the suitable purification gadget. Ultraviolet treatment is likewise a reliable device though it's expensive, calls for batteries, and also doesn't filter dust. Iodine treatment and also in lots of cases chlorine treatment are not efficient at killing Cryptosporidium (Chlorine-dioxide takes up to 4 hrs).
4. Carry a back-up
Even if you are simply going on a day trek, take into consideration purchasing a small, light-weight, backup microfilter-- a LifeStraw personal evaluates just 2 ounces-- stick it in your backpack and neglect it until you need it. Also the most knowledgeable hikers as well as outdoor athletes locate themselves in unforeseen scenarios where drinking water is frequently number 1 for survival.
